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 7 Fe Geekbench test was viewed with Exynos 2500 processor

The new model Galaxy Z Flip 7 Fe, which Samsung is preparing to add to the foldable phone segment, showed itself for the first time in the Geekbench performance test. With the SM-F766U model number, this device is particularly remarkable with its processor. The Exynos 2500 chipset developed by Samsung stands out as the basic hardware component of the device. This indicates that the company is trying to bring the Exynos series to the forefront.

Exynos 2500 offers a 10 -core CPU architecture according to Geekbench results. The processor seeds are configured to operate at different speeds: two cores 1.80 GHz, five cores 2.36 GHz, two core 2.75 GHz, and one high performance core works at 3.30 GHz. This structure aims to provide both power -saving and performance balance in different workloads. In addition to the processor, the XClipse 950 graphics unit is located.

Galaxy Z Flip 7 Geekbench score supports the device’s performance claim

Geekbench test results clearly reveal what the device promises in terms of performance. The Galaxy Z Flip 7 Fe was able to get 7563 points from the single core test 2012 and the multi -core test. These scores suggest that the device will offer a very fluent experience in daily use and multi -tasks. In addition to all these, there is 12 GB of RAM on the device.

Preference of Android 15 as an operating system is a sign that it will offer a current experience on the software side. Although the device has not yet been officially introduced, these details in the tests give an idea about the hardware structure. The letter “U” in the model number shows that this model is special for the US market. Nevertheless, unlike the past, the probability of preference in the global market has increased.

Samsung’s strategy of using Snapdragon and Exynos processors in different markets is known in previous years. For example, Snapdragon was preferred in markets such as US and China, while exynos was used in regions such as Europe and Asia. However, in this test, the US model work with Exynos 2500 indicates that there may be a change in distribution policy. Nevertheless, it is early to talk about it.

The exterior design of the Galaxy Z Flip 7 Fe also includes some changes. The cover screen will be about 4 inches. This screen size can offer a wider usage area than previous models. In particular, it can provide an advantage in functions such as notification tracking, media control and fast response.

On the camera side, a more cautious approach stands out. The back is expected to have a 50 percent megapixel main camera and a 12 -megapixel ultra -wide -angle camera. The front percentage will be positioned with a 10 -megapixel selfie camera. It can be said that this installation does not contain a major change compared to the previous model.

It is claimed that there will be a small but effective increase in battery capacity. When the 4,300 mAh battery is evaluated with a stronger processor and a larger screen, it seems to be targeted to protect the battery life. Especially in foldable phones, battery efficiency continues to be an important issue. Therefore, software and hardware harmony is critical.
